What’s the typical broker’s take out of the monthly production number?
Depends on the house you’re at, and at what levels you’re producing.
But at those levels, we’re talking 45% payout at the minimum.
Some “private label” B/D’s (which are mostly just portable back offices) payout 90%.
Some of the larger brokers I have relationships with are increasingly looking at that route, as the marketing value of the large wirehouse names plummets, and is even an anchor for some.
